Key Player Evaluations: Will Johnson
Will Johnson, a cornerback from Michigan, gains attention for a strong workout performance despite facing previous lower body injuries. Teams express optimism about his speed and agility, while also acknowledging concerns regarding his recovery speed on the field. Evaluators highlight his potential to play effectively in passing situations due to his ball skills and field vision. Discussions also speculate on where he might land in the draft, with potential fits in zone-heavy teams.

Welcome back to The McShay Show! Todd and Steve open by reacting to Michigan CB Will Johnson’s predraft workout and what it could mean for his draft stock. Then, they discuss different top-10 scenarios, including how Shedeur Sanders to the Giants at 3 could shake up the draft. To close, the guys dive deep into their offensive line scouting reports.
